Brachycorythis galeandra (Rchb.f.) Summerh. (syn: Brachycorythis truncatolabellata (Hayata) S.S.Ying; Gymnadenia galeandra (Rchb.f.) Rchb.f.; Habenaria galeandra (Rchb.f.) Benth.; Habenaria galeandra var. annamica Gagnep.; Phyllomphax championii (Lindl.) Schltr.; Phyllomphax galeandra (Rchb.f.) Schltr.; Phyllomphax truncatolabellata (Hayata) Schltr.; Platanthera championii Lindl.; Platanthera galeandra Rchb.f.; Platanthera truncatolabellata Hayata);   
Assam; Bangladesh; Cambodia; China South-Central; China Southeast; East Himalaya; India; Myanmar; Taiwan; Thailand; Vietnam; West Himalaya as per Catalogue of Life;
